Account Managers (Grade C5)
-The Incumbents will be responsible to the Head Business / Government Enterprise/ Wholesale Business.

Basic Function
-Establishes and manages a positive sustainable relationship between key corporate clients and the organization. Increases TelOne’s market share and grows the organization’s revenue base, and subscriber base through the setting of objectives and strategies to achieve prescribed targets.

Duties and Responsibilities

-Monitors and generates revenue trends of Corporate clients by analysing the Corporate accounts
-Develops appropriate strategies for specific Industry sectors to maximize revenue generation.
-Negotiates contracts with corporate clients.
-Establishes, develops, and maintains positive relations with corporate clients through client
visits to gain strategic positioning.
-Analyses Corporate clients’ usage to determine the demand for voice, broadband, and Satellite services in different locations and avail optimum network elements and capacity.
-Develops, negotiates contracts and manages corporate clients’ accounts to ensure they remain in good financial standing.
-Grows subscribers base as per set target to ensure profitability.
-Manages relations with stakeholders such as Government departments, community groups and utilities to ensure support in resource provision continuously.
-Develops retention strategies for corporate clients.
-Develops and manages tender response processes and implementation execution of the tender project.
-Completes all related tasks as and when required

Qualifications and Experience

-A Degree in Marketing and/or Business Management
-Professional Sales or Marketing Qualification is an added advantage e.g IMM.
-3 years relevant experience

Competencies
-Strong product knowledge of TelOne products.
-Excellent communication skills – speaking, listening, writing, and interpersonal skills.
-Knowledge of corporate marking needs distribution channels.
-Ability to work independently without supervision.
-Sound product sales negotiation skills and ability to drive corporate sales volume.
